Pan Pacific International's Total Sales Slip 0.7% in June

Pan Pacific International's (TYO:7532) total sales in June slipped 0.7%, while the average customer spending rose 1.7%, according to a Friday filing on the Tokyo Stock Exchange.

All store sales gained 1.5% on the year as the store count went up to 677 compared with 655 last year.

Domestic retail sales fell year on year on unfavorable weather, including typhoons, and lower-than-usual temperatures led to weak customer traffic, with one fewer holiday.

The discount store business sales were down 0.1%, while the "UNY" business sales fell 2.7%.
